The Body With Assembly Of Light Choir In Concert; Quality Footage Available

Watch the sludgy doom-metal duo play with a 24-member female choir at Le Poisson Rouge in New York City on June 25, 2011. Listen to the audio stream HERE.

“Led by Chrissy Wolpert, the Assembly of Light Choir walked through a mostly seated audience, cloaked in robes, singing a cappella at Le Poisson Rouge. The 24 members of the choir come from various musical backgrounds and operate under an empowering philosophy: “I am a singer. I am a good singer. I am confident. My voice is powerful and unique. And I am tasteful.” It’s an ethic rooted in punk rock, which is surely what attracted the sludgy doom-metal duo The Body to work with the group on one of my favorite albums of 2010, All the Waters of the Earth Turn to Blood. Conceived as a collaborative performance on a whirlwind 10-date tour, the Providence, R.I.-based groups convened in New York City as part of the Blackened Music Series on June 25.

After 14 minutes of the choir’s own songs — part hymnal, part ancient ritual — Wolpert led the group in “A Body,” the surging piece that opens the record. But when guitarist Chip King and drummer Lee Buford lay into the first chord of “A Curse” that follows it, a jaw becomes unhinged and the apocalypse opens its mouth to an Earth consumed by fire and creatures made of eyeballs” --Lars Gotrich/NPR Music.
